blink-182 have a punk-rock pep rally in “Darkside” video

Blink-182 dropped their video for “Darkside” that has a serious back-to-school vibe with red polo uniforms, kids doing Fortnite dances and the most punk-rock pep rally ever. 

The band dropped the video for the track from their upcoming album NINE

The new video definitely matches the upbeat sound of the song, despite it’s contradicting name. The kids do dances in a gym and on a playground, many recognizable from the video game Fortnite. Everyone is wearing red polos, but it’s not clear why, all while the band does what they do best — jam out.
